Transaction e8cc7e6729184befe111bce50320ebf26aead31360a19bfef5f6f40fc38cda31
1 Input
1 Output
-
e8cc7e6729184befe111bce50320ebf26aead31360a19bfef5f6f40fc38cda31:0
- value
- 418326
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e281f07df5480dcc94ec356865e2a928d1fd71a
- address
- bc1q8c5p7p7l2jqdej2wcdtgvh32j2x3l4c6glqw9e